// Local functions are compiled to private static functions on the class
|
|
// containing the local funtion. This has a number of consequences observable
|
|
// from a debugging perspective, for this test specifically:
|
|
// - local functions do not figure in the LVT of the outer function, as they
|
|
// are not instantiated.
|
|
// - the _declaration_ of the local function does not figure in the byte code
|
|
// of the outer function and hence, has no line number
|
|
// - captures are treated differently, according to the implementation
|
|
// strategy: on the IR, captures are passed as arguments to the static
|
|
// function, on the old backend, they are added to fields on the lambda
|
|
// object. Hence, for debugging purposes, captures are "just"
|
|
// variables local to the function, and hence need no name mangling to
|
|
// properly figure in the debugger.
